Fourteen-year-previous inventor Violet Baudelaire, her twelve-calendar year-previous brother Klaus, and their little one sister Sunny are orphaned any time a fireplace burns down their house and kills their parents. Mr. Poe, the family's banker, manages their fortune and leaves them within the care of their closest relative Count Olaf, who is just thinking about acquiring their fortune Even with Violet not currently being the lawful age of eighteen to obtain it. He also forces them to operate by grueling house chores and belittles them.

Handler assumed it was a horrible concept in the beginning, but achieved with the publishers to discuss the e book. They challenged him to put in writing the e-book he wished he could have read when he was 10.[21] He retooled a more info manuscript he had for just a mock-Gothic guide for Grownups,[22] which grew to become "the story of youngsters rising as a result of all these awful things", an idea which the publishers appreciated, to Handler's shock.[21]
